Hotel Case Study: Bridging the Digital Divide: Hotel Silberfelsen's Journey to Satellite Internet Connectivity

Company Details:

– Company Name: Hotel Silberfelsen 

– Industry: Tourism

Location: Menzenschwand, Germany

The Challenge:

Nestled in the tranquil beauty of Menzenschwand, Hotel Silberfelsen faced a significant hurdle in providing reliable Internet connectivity to its guests while managing its administrative tasks. Located in the midst of nature, the lack of a high-speed wired or cellular Internet infrastructure presented a formidable challenge.

The Problem:

Located in a remote area with limited connectivity options, the hotel relied on a sluggish DSL connection for internal operations. This not only affected the guest experience, but also hindered efficient administrative processes.

The Solution:

Recognising the extensive coverage of satellite internet, Hotel Silberfelsen identified Brdy as the optimal solution provider. Brdy’s satellite internet service bridged the connectivity gap, enabling the hotel to access high-speed internet despite its remote location. With Brdy’s help, Hotel Silberfelsen seamlessly integrated satellite internet, ensuring that guests could enjoy the outdoors while staying digitally connected.

The Impact:

The implementation of Brdy’s satellite internet service was a transformative moment for Hotel Silberfelsen. Guests were delighted to finally have access to high-speed internet, enhancing their overall experience. Complaints about lack of internet access disappeared, which had a positive impact on the hotel’s reputation and guest satisfaction.
